Cost Structure in the Business Model Canvas (With Examples)
Cost Structure is the last block of the Business Model Canvas, and it's where honesty gets enforced. Every promise made elsewhere on the canvas — the relationships you'll maintain, the activities you'll master, the partners you'll pay — lands here as a number.
What belongs in the block
Not your full budget — your defining costs: the handful of lines that determine whether the model works. For Netflix, one line dwarfs everything: $15B+ a year on content. For Uber, it's driver incentives and insurance. For Spotify, roughly two-thirds of every dollar leaves immediately as royalties — a ceiling on margin that no product excellence can lift, which is precisely the kind of truth this block exists to surface.
Fixed vs. variable
Fixed costs stay flat regardless of volume: salaries, rent, that content budget. Variable costs scale with each unit: payment fees, shipping, cloud compute per customer, AI inference per request.
The mix shapes your risk profile. Heavy fixed costs mean losses until scale, then expanding margins. Heavy variable costs mean you survive small but must guard per-unit margin forever. Software used to be the ultimate fixed-cost business; AI products have quietly reintroduced variable economics — every user interaction costs real compute, a shift many 2026-era canvases haven't caught up with.
Cost-driven vs. value-driven models
Cost-driven models compete by being structurally cheaper: lean operations, automation, self-service everywhere. Budget airlines are the canonical case.
Value-driven models accept higher costs to deliver premium value: dedicated service, craftsmanship, brand. Most companies blend both — but your canvas should declare a bias, because it decides arguments. When support quality and cost cutting collide, which wins? A canvas that answers that question in advance is doing its job.
Canvas-level unit economics
You don't need a financial model at this stage. You need one sanity check:
Does serving one more customer cost meaningfully less than that customer pays?
Estimate, roughly: what one customer costs to acquire (from your channels), to serve (variable costs), and what they're worth (from your revenue streams). If the arithmetic fails at the sketch level, it will fail harder with real numbers. Some models — Amazon's retail arm famously — only close at enormous volume; knowing that in advance is the difference between a strategy and a surprise.
Economies of scale and scope
Two forces that improve the block over time: scale (per-unit costs fall as volume grows — bulk purchasing, amortized fixed costs) and scope (shared resources serve multiple lines — Amazon's one logistics network carrying retail, marketplace, and subscription businesses). If your model depends on either, write down how much volume "enough" is.
Common mistakes
- Listing only the obvious. The costs that kill are the ones implied elsewhere on the canvas but never written here: support headcount, content moderation, compliance, churn replacement.
- Ignoring acquisition cost because it feels like marketing's problem. It's the model's problem.
- Precision theater. Five significant digits at the assumption stage is fiction wearing a spreadsheet.
